## Sproutly Scheduler v2.4.1

Breaking: `onWaterCycle` hook now fires before soil-moisture polling, not after. Update plugins that read `lastReading` inside the hook. New `dryRunMode` flag lets plugins simulate schedules without triggering valves. Deprecated `zoneAlias` removed; use `zoneId`. Plugin manifest schema bumped to v3 — older manifests load with a warning until v2.6. Questions about migration should go to the release owner named below.

signatory, yahog-badug: Quenix Ulaael

// Test fixture: BloomGate filter fronting the Tanagerstore key-value cluster.
// This fixture seeds 10,000 synthetic keys and verifies that negative lookups
// never reach the backing store, and that the measured false-positive rate
// stays under 0.8% at the configured hash count. Note for review: the fixture
// intentionally exercises the saturated-filter path to confirm we fail closed.
// The staging harness authenticates to the Tanagerstore admin endpoint using
// the bearer token below.

login token, yajeg-fawif: eyJhbGciOiJIUzI1NiIsInR5cCI6IkpXVCJ9.eyJzdWIiOiIEdPQYnZXaZIn0.HSRTnYZBx0Qc

# Welcome aboard! This env file drives our load tests against the Cartwheel checkout flow.
# Keep the virtual-user count under 500 unless Priya from the Velda team signs off first —
# staging falls over fast. Most settings here are safe defaults you won't need to touch.
# The load runner authenticates with a token, which goes on the next line.

vault entry, fadup-tagag: RELAY_SECRET8=2fd92179